ET Now: The GMR deal could perhaps be an opportunity of value for GMR Infra, which has been plagued by lot of debt concerns of late. Do you see that in this light the story about GMR Energy?
Sudip Bandyopadhyay: Yes. This will be a welcome development. The basic problem with infrastructure and some of the other companies as well in the cap goods and overall infrastructure sector is that they are burdened with significant amount of debt. Until and unless they have a way to handle their debt, it will be extremely difficult for them to move ahead. Having said that it is extremely critical to realise that these things do take quite a lot of time and there are lots of uncertainties involved, just some discussions on deal does not mean money on the bank.
